"At what instant I shall speak concerning a nation, and concerning a kingdom, to pluck up and to break down and to destroy it;" — Jeremiah 18:7 (ASV)

[At what] instant I shall speak concerning a nation, and
concerning a kingdom
By way of threatening: or, "the moment I shall speak" F19 , &c; as soon as ever I have declared concerning any people whatever, Jews or Gentiles; that if they go on in their sins, and remain impenitent, and do not turn from them, that they must expect I will quickly come out against such a nation and kingdom in a providential way, as threatened: to pluck up, and to pull down, and to destroy [it] ; as the proprietor of a garden, when it does not turn to his account, plucks up the plants, and pulls down the fences, and lets it go to ruin.


FOOTNOTES:

  • F19: (rbda egr) "momento loquor", Schmidt; "momento eloquo", Junius & Tremellius; "momento ut loquutus fuero", Tigurine version.
